The Legal 500 Morocco 2026 rankings have been published. UGGC Africa is recognised across seven practice areas, with employment standing out as the practice that progresses the most this year. Ali Bougrine, Managing Partner of UGGC Africa, is again recognised as a Leading Partner in Commercial, Corporate & M&A and in Dispute Resolution.
Recognition across seven practice areas
In The Legal 500 Morocco 2026, UGGC Africa is recognised in:
- Employment
- Banking, finance & capital markets
- Commercial, corporate & M&A
- Dispute resolution
- Tourism & real estate
- Tax
- Projects & public law
A standout year for the employment practice
The firm’s employment practice records its strongest recognition to date in this edition, reflecting growing demand for advice to employers on individual and collective labour matters, restructurings and day-to-day workforce questions in Morocco.
Ali Bougrine — Leading Partner in two practice areas
Ali Bougrine, Managing Partner of UGGC Africa, is recognised as a Leading Partner in Commercial, Corporate & M&A and in Dispute Resolution. With over two decades of experience on local and cross-border transactions, his practice specialises in M&A, international investments and private equity.
‘Ali Bougrine is one of the best M&A lawyers in Morocco. He is always available, delivers valuable insights, and consistently finds innovative solutions to meet the clients’ needs. His strategic foresight and negotiation skills set him apart from his competitors in Morocco. Rim Tazi and Fabien Gagnerot are also responsive and professional, delivering clear advice even under tight deadlines.’— Client feedback, The Legal 500 Morocco 2026
A team recognised for quality and responsiveness
UGGC Africa’s wide-ranging corporate practice encompasses M&A, private equity, joint ventures, corporate restructurings, securities law and commercial contracts, frequently acting for clients in manufacturing, construction and electronics. The team includes Rim Tazi (corporate and commercial, contract and distribution law) and Fabien Gagnerot (M&A acquisitions, sales, joint ventures and contracts).
‘Rim Tazi and Fabien Gagnerot are gems. They are always ensuring that every detail is understood and addressed, while their high level of competence guarantees results.’— Client feedback, The Legal 500 Morocco 2026
